Chain Reaction Described

While lots of variables add to the efficiency of acid-based stains, the underlying chemical reactions play a vital role in their unique characteristics and advantages. These stains mostly include water, acid, and metallic salts. When used to concrete, the acid reacts with the calcium hydroxide in the cement, developing a chemical improvement that leads to permanent shade modifications. The metallic salts pass through the surface and bond with the concrete, allowing for a wide variety of shades and tones. This reaction not just enhances visual appeal yet likewise provides resilience, making the shade resistant to fading and wear. Furthermore, acid-based stains can produce a variegated finish that simulates natural rock, further improving their popularity for ornamental concrete applications.


Surface Preparation Importance

Accomplishing ideal outcomes with acid-based stains pivots on extensive surface area preparation. This necessary step assurances that the concrete surface area is clean, devoid of impurities, and correctly profiled for excellent stain absorption. Any type of existing sealants, dust, or oils can hinder the chain reaction that generates the preferred shade and coating, leading to unequal or patchy results.

Prior to applying the discolor, the concrete needs to be mechanically cleansed or pressure washed, adhered to by an extensive examination for cracks or flaws that might call for repair. Furthermore, validating the surface is sufficiently dried out will certainly enhance stain adherence. By focusing on these primary steps, the long life and vibrancy of acid-based stains can be greatly enhanced, causing a more cosmetically pleasing and durable finish.

Water-Based Stains: Attributes and Benefits

Stained ConcreteStained Concrete Floors
When considering choices for enhancing the look of concrete surface areas, water-based stains stick out due to their special features and many advantages. These stains are made up of water-soluble pigments and resins, making them eco-friendly and low in unpredictable organic substances (VOCs) This particular assurances a more secure application process with very little smell.

Water-based stains permeate the concrete, offering a much more transparent surface that highlights the all-natural texture and variations of the surface area below. They are readily available in a broad selection of colors, allowing for innovative adaptability in layout. Additionally, water-based stains are simpler to tidy up, requiring only water and soap, which simplifies the application process.

Their fast drying out time boosts performance, making them a practical choice for both DIY lovers and experts. Application Methods Described

To accomplish the preferred deepness and dimension with semi-transparent stains, proper application techniques are important. First, surface prep work is essential; the concrete has to be tidy and devoid of any kind of pollutants. This frequently entails power cleaning and repairing any kind of cracks. Next, picking the right applicator, such as a sprayer, roller, or brush, can influence the last appearance. Sprayers enable for a more even application, while rollers can aid achieve appearance. It is very important to apply the tarnish in slim, even layers, allowing each layer to dry prior to including one more. Manipulating the application strategy, such as differing pressure or making use of various tools, can create special effects. Securing the stained surface area boosts the vibrancy of the colors while giving defense.

Maintenance Ideal Practices

Routine upkeep is necessary for protecting the charm and honesty of surfaces treated with semi-transparent stains. To maintain these surface areas, routine cleaning is essential. Making use of a pH-neutral cleaner and a soft-bristle broom will certainly help get rid of dust and debris without damaging the discolor. It is recommended to stay clear of severe chemicals, as they can weaken the discolor's look. Furthermore, routine resealing every one to three years can shield against wear and fading. This procedure entails cleaning the surface area completely and applying a suitable sealer made for stained concrete. Property owners should also check for any type of indicators of discoloration or damages and address these issues promptly to ensure resilient vibrancy and sturdiness. Complying with these best practices will improve the general life expectancy of semi-transparent stained surface areas.

Maintenance and Long Life of Stained Surfaces

Although stained concrete surface areas are understood for their resilience and visual allure, preserving their honesty is necessary for making sure long life. Regular cleaning is essential; sweeping and mopping with a pH-neutral cleaner assists protect against dirt accumulation and discoloration. Additionally, applying a sealer every couple of years can shield the surface from wetness, chemicals, and UV damages, therefore enhancing its lifespan.

It is likewise vital to address any fractures or chips without delay. Small repair work can alleviate additional damage, preserving the visual and structural high quality of the surface. For outside stained concrete, seasonal upkeep, such as getting rid of snow and ice, is necessary to prevent surface damage from freeze-thaw cycles.
